(2) Last year a journalist had been instructed by a well-known magazine to write an article on the president’s palace in a new African republic.

1) had been instructed--- 过去完成时的被动语态。一般而言,过去完成时都会出现一个过去的动作,该动作发生在过去完成时之前。

He said he had visited there many times.

2) well-known 有名的,近义词有famous, noted, notable, prestigious.

well-known的构成是一个adj+v-ed, 即形容词+过去分词,又构成一个复合形容词,如: well-educatedadj.受过良好教育的

well-behavedadj.很乖的;行为端正的;彬彬有礼的

well-dreedadj.穿着漂亮的,考究的

还有n+v-ed,即名词+过去分词,也可以构成一个符合形容词,如:

man-madeadj.人工制造的

state-ownedadj.国有的

heart-brokenadj.伤心的,心碎的

3) write an article on--, on 表示关于,相当于about

(3) When the article arrived, the editor read the first sentence and then refused to publish it.

1) Refusev.拒绝。refuse的近义词有reject, decline

refuse语气较重,指态度坚决,肯定无疑的拒绝

reject多指由于某物某事某行为不能让人满意而被当面直截了当地拒绝。

decline指婉言谢绝他人的帮助或邀请等

(9) Not only had the poor man been arrested, but he had been sent to prison as well.

1) not only 位于句首,必须采用倒装形式。否定副词位于句首,要倒装。常用的否定副词:never, seldom, rarely, little, hardly, scarcely, nowhere, no soonerhave I read such stories.我从来没有读过这样的小说。can he find the book he wants.无论在哪儿他都找不到他想要的那本书。did I think it poible.我并不认为这是可能的。

2) 含有only 的状语位于句首,句子要倒装.ea mistake.只有到那个时候,他才认识到自己犯了个错误。 eal more informationhas been obtained will it be poible to plana trip.只有获得比较多的信息之后,才有可能计划去旅行。

3) 还有not 的副词短语位于句首,要倒装。

not for a moment, not in the least , not for an instant, not untilis he interested in Englshliterature.他对英国文学一点都不感兴趣。 4) 含有no 的短语位于句首,句子要倒装。

at no time, in no way, in no sence, by no means, in no case, on no account, on no condition , under no circumstances.‘绝不’can we accpet the check.无论如何我们不能接受这笔钱。 eave the baby in the house.你无论如何也不能把婴儿留在房间里。
